Abstract
The invention discloses a bidirectional operation steering gear box which comprises a main direction shaft, an auxiliary direction shaft and an output shaft, wherein the main direction shaft and the auxiliary direction shaft are symmetrically arranged; the output shaft is connected with the main direction shaft by a main universal joint; and the auxiliary direction shaft is connected with the output shaft by a pair of meshed gears. The meshed gears are arranged on the input shaft of the steering gear box, and the main direction shaft and the auxiliary direction shaft are arranged on each gear, so that a corresponding main direction wheel or an auxiliary direction wheel can be adopted according to the driving direction for operating a vehicle during driving; when reciprocating operation is required, a whole device is not required to turn around so that the working efficiency is improved; and particularly when turnround cannot be performed due to terrain limitation, only by directly replacing the main direction wheel or the auxiliary direction wheel in the corresponding direction, a normal driving habit can be met and reverse driving operation can be performed on the vehicle.

Detailed description of the invention
Below in conjunction with accompanying drawing, detailed further describing is carried out to the present invention.
As shown in Figure 1, the present invention includes principal direction axle 78, with principal direction axle 78 symmetrically arranged auxiliary direction axle 79, the output shaft 73 that is connected with principal direction axle 78 by main universal-joint 71; Auxiliary direction axle 79 is connected with output shaft 73 by pair of engaged gears.Pair of engaged gears comprise the main gear 70 that is connected with auxiliary direction axle 79 by secondary universal-joint 72 and be fixed on output shaft 73 from gear 77.The mouth of output shaft 73 is connected with the deflecting bar 74 of steering hardware.This steering wheel also comprises and prevents dust and be conveniently installed to shell 75 on equipment, and pair of engaged gears is positioned at shell 75, prevents engaging gear from suffering damage.The upper end of principal direction axle 78 is provided with the principal direction dish 80 facilitating steering operation, and auxiliary direction axle 79 upper end is provided with the auxiliary direction dish 81 of steering operation when to facilitate backward going with principal direction dish 80, and principal direction dish 80 and auxiliary direction dish 81 are symmetrical arranged.
When forward is driven, driver's operation is connected to the principal direction dish 80 on principal direction axle 78, by the output shaft 73 be connected with principal direction axle 78, diversion order is exported to the deflecting bar 74 of steering hardware by the mouth of output shaft 73, control turning to of forward travel.Needing reciprocating working or when not reversing end for end by the impact of road and the restriction of landform, driver's operation is connected to the auxiliary direction dish 81 on auxiliary direction axle 79, be driven through the main gear 70 that secondary universal-joint 72 is connected with auxiliary direction axle 79 to rotate, be fixed on output shaft 73 be meshed with main gear 70 rotate from gear 77 thereupon, the deflecting bar 74 of steering hardware is exported in diversion order by output shaft 73 by the mouth of output shaft 73, control turning to of backward going.For when needing reciprocating working, without the need to driving the tune of whole device, improve work efficiency, being especially subject to landform restriction when cannot reverse end for end, directly be replaced by principal direction dish or the auxiliary direction dish of correspondence direction, normal driving custom can be met counter steer operation is carried out to vehicle.
Twocouese direction of operating machine of the present invention is particularly useful for beam delivering machine, in Summarized Account of Bridge Erection Construction, by beam delivering machine, bridge prefabrication part is transported to Bridge Erector, due to the particularity of construction, the road of fortune beam is narrow, whole beam delivering machine cannot be reversed end for end, have a strong impact on operating efficiency, and after adopting this bidirectional operation steering wheel, without the need to reversing end for end beam delivering machine, according to driving direction needs, corresponding principal direction dish 80 or auxiliary direction dish 81 can be selected to carry out driving, greatly improve the fortune beam work efficiency laying road and bridge.
